Inspections
The most recent comprehensive inspection of San Rafael Nursing and Rehabilitation Center occurred on June 30, 2024, 8 violations of state standards were cited.
Findings
(May include findings from previous inspections)
Health Code
| Date | Corrected | State Violation Cited |
|---|---|---|
| 6/30/2024 | 7/25/2024 | The facility did not keep accurate and appropriate records. |
Life Safety Code
| Date | Corrected | State Violation Cited |
|---|---|---|
| 12/19/2023 | 12/20/2023 | The facility failed to the meet Life Safety Code requirements for an existing Health Care Occupancy. |
| 12/19/2023 | 12/20/2023 | The facility failed to provide an appropriate reading light at the head of the bed that can be switched on and off by the resident while in bed. |
| 12/19/2023 | 12/20/2023 | The facility failed to make sure there are fire extinguishers throughout the building that are regularly inspected and maintained. |
| 12/19/2023 | 12/20/2023 | The facility failed to maintain smoke barriers so smoke cannot spread during a fire. |
| 12/19/2023 | 12/20/2023 | The facility failed to make sure generator components are inspected, tested and maintain according to NFPA standards. |
| 12/19/2023 | 12/20/2023 | The facility failed to formulate, adopt, and enforce smoking policies that also take into account non-smoking residents. |
| 12/19/2023 | 12/20/2023 | The facility failed to make sure walls and ceilings are easily cleaned and are kept looking nice and neat. |
